“… two of those and now you've got a monster chip but guess what you cannot put that monster chip inside a Mac Studio because it can't dissipate the heat. So why does Apple still need something, whether it's a Mac Pro or whatever, something bigger than the Mac Studio? Because they're leaving computation on the table. They can make, it is possible with the current technology we've seen in the M5 Pro and Macs, to make a chip that is too hot to fit in the Mac Studio. Now, obviously, if they ship a chip in the Mac Studio, it's not going to be too hot to fit in the next studio but they're also not going to plan and design and build the chip that would be too hot but they could you could make it bigger faster hotter why would you make it bigger and hotter because it will do more computation like it will be faster it will hot you could put more memory on it like you need a bigger case that can dissipate more heat just for the cpu gpu stuff in their”

Apple's Vision Pro headset, costing up to $5,000, faced a critical flaw that jeopardized its key feature of ultra low latency audio streaming to AirPods. This issue stemmed from a missing wireless frequency in the latest AirPods Pro, forcing Apple to revise the earbuds just before the headset's release in February 2024. The fallout from this debacle led to internal strife and the reassignment of a senior executive.

“… them share the same screen, which is unchanged for the M4 Pro and Max. 1,000 nits up to 1600 peak on HDR, 120 hertz. Nano texture is $150. It has the N1 with Wi-Fi 7 and Bluetooth 6. Size and weight is unchanged. Port's unchanged. Battery is largely unchanged, all those slightly different amounts of video streaming and wireless web, which is their ridiculous metrics. Yeah, and mostly like so the M5 Pro gives you two more hours of video streaming. So that's, I mean, that's a measurable increase over the M4 Pro, right? So that's reasonable. M5 Max is down an hour with wireless web and down an hour with video streaming. So that's interesting. And the battery sizes are unchanged on these models. The 14-inch is still 72.4 watt hour for both of them, I believe. So it seems like basically a wash. But again, the numbers Apple always gives you with battery is like, we don't know how you perform these tests. What the heck is wireless web? Like, what are you doing? So as usual, battery testing, well, I'm sure will be all over the place. But it will be instructive to see how these new, we keep saying chocolate architecture.
